In Netscape and Mozilla, I was able to designate one of my bookmarks folders as the default folder into which all new bookmarks go. (It showed up with the NEW_BOOKMARK_FOLDER parameter in the HTML.) This doesn't seem to be possible in Firefox. I wish it was. The Add Bookmarks dialog always comes up with the option menu reset to the root -- it does not even remember the last value I selected in it, so I have to re-select my "New Stuff" folder every time.
